SEC Chair Calls Crypto Regulation Proposal 'Most Historic Step Yet' for US
SEC Chair Paul Atkins has hailed the agency's Regulation Crypto Assets proposal as its 'most historic step yet' for crypto. The move aims to establish the U.S. as the global center of crypto innovation, according to Atkins.
The proposal introduces a specific securities offering structure for select investment contracts with crypto assets and includes two suggested registration exemptions: $5 million in offerings over four years and $75 million within a 12-month period.
Atkins is also urging Congress to pass the CLARITY Act, which would give digital asset regulations more clarity and define clearer regulatory boundaries between federal financial regulators.
